Overview
Throughout this Spanish and Portuguese (Hons) BA programme from the Queen's University Belfast all students follow modules in Spanish and in Portuguese language which are of a broadly communicative nature, focusing on contemporary Spanish/Hispanic and Lusophone social and cultural issues and drawing on authentic materials. The degree takes four years to complete (which includes the study abroad year).
Career opportunities
Studying for a Spanish and Portuguese programme at Queen's University Belfast will assist graduates go on to work in a very wide range of sectors, including media and communications, advertising, journalism, tourism, teaching and translation. They are particularly in demand in careers requiring a high level of communication and presentation skills, as well as strong critical and analytical thinking. Many of our former graduates have risen to the top of their fields and include many famous figures; for example:
- Stephen Wilkinson, Relationship Director Global Financial Institutions - Americas, Barclays Corporate
- Clodagh Shortt, Entrepreneur, Founder of Honey Boutique
- Kaniah Cusack, Press Officer at Dáil Éireann
We regularly consult and develop links with a large number of employers including, for example, Santander and the British Council who provide sponsorship for our year abroad placements as well as Rolls Royce, Price Waterhouse Coopers and Moy Park / MARFRIG who are members of the employer liaison panel for the course.

Other requirements
General requirements
- A level requirements
- Post A-level Spanish
- ABB including A-level Spanish.
- Note: for applicants who have not studied A-level Spanish then AS-level Spanish grade B would be acceptable in lieu of A-level Spanish.
- Beginners Spanish
- ABB + GCSE Spanish grade B or evidence of linguistic ability in another language.
- Note: the Beginners' option is not available to those who have studied A-level or AS-level Spanish.
- A maximum of one BTEC/OCR Single Award or AQA Extended Certificate will be accepted as part of an applicant's portfolio of qualifications with a Distinction* being equated to a grade A at A-level and a Distinction being equated to a grade B at A-level.
- Irish leaving certificate requirements; H3H3H3H3H3H3/H2H3H3H3H3 including Higher Level grade H3 in Spanish
- IB Diploma; 33 points overall, including 6(Spanish),5,5 at Higher Level
- All applicants must have GCSE English Language grade C/4 or an equivalent qualification acceptable to the University.
